Enhanced Performance: Laptops in 2023 are likely to feature even more powerful processors, offering faster speeds and improved multitasking capabilities. This boost in performance will benefit users who require intensive computing tasks, such as video editing, 3D rendering, and gaming.

Mini-LED and OLED Displays: Expect to see laptops equipped with Mini-LED and OLED displays becoming more common. These technologies provide brighter, more vibrant colors, higher contrast ratios, and better energy efficiency, delivering an enhanced visual experience for work and entertainment.

Thinner and Lighter Designs: Manufacturers are continually striving to make laptops thinner and lighter without compromising performance. In 2023, we can anticipate more compact and portable laptops that are easier to carry and fit into smaller bags.

Longer Battery Life: Battery life is a crucial consideration for laptop users. Improvements in energy-efficient components and battery technology are likely to result in laptops with longer endurance on a single charge, providing greater mobility and flexibility for users on the go.

Advanced Connectivity: Laptops in 2023 will offer enhanced connectivity options, including faster Wi-Fi standards like Wi-Fi 6E and widespread 5G support. These features will enable seamless online collaboration, smoother video streaming, and faster downloads and uploads.

Improved Cooling Solutions: To handle the increased power of processors, laptops may incorporate more efficient cooling solutions, such as advanced thermal designs and fan technologies, ensuring that the devices remain cool and quiet under heavy workloads.

Integrated Biometrics: Security features are also expected to advance. Laptops may include integrated biometric authentication methods like under-display fingerprint sensors or facial recognition for added convenience and security.

AI and Machine Learning: Artificial intelligence and machine learning technologies will play a more significant role in laptops, assisting with tasks such as real-time language translation, image and video processing, and personalization of user experiences.

Eco-Friendly Designs: Environmental sustainability will be a focus, with more laptops featuring eco-friendly materials and energy-efficient components to reduce their carbon footprint.

Enhanced Audio: Laptops may incorporate advanced audio technologies for improved sound quality, making them ideal for multimedia consumption, gaming, and video conferencing.
